These films were not remastered extensively, it's just how good they look. I saw the films in theaters when they first debuted, and trust, it was an unforgettable experience. These movies are breathtaking - a tribute to the skill and artistry of the production team. It's why this trilogy won Academy Awards. Gollum is portrayed by actor Andy Serkis (Claw in Black Panther). They used motion capture for his performance. You all should watch Peter Jackson's extensive behind-the-scenes appendices of the making of these landmark films. They shot all three films back-to-back. This series is an achievement in filmmaking.

the vfx weren't really remastered at all if i remember right. the main problem people have with like the 4k versions is now the hyper clear shots of the people make the cgi immersion break a lot more than the original dvds because the colors change. the cgi for the most part is the exact same as on release and the behind the scenes documents all the effects extremely well. Gollum and WETA basically used what George Lucas learned from episode 1 and jarjar to make Gollum, Andy Serkis really did things like jumping for a fish in the river in order to have perfect reference footage. Gollum is a huuuge part of cgi history and is responsible for planet of the apes looking so good and pretty much any modern cgi character

Gandalf and Saruman are immortal just like the Elves (Galadriel, Elrond and Legolas) but they are much older than them. They existed before the world was created. They are something called Maiar Spirits which is what Sauron is as well. So technically Gandalf and Saruman aren't actually old men but those are the forms that they had to take in order to go to Middle-earth and their powers are way more restricted in these forms.
